  • Just decided. Will do this too. Haven't done a 5miler for ages. What's the course like?
  • I'm looking forward to this one too, I'm trotting around with my youngster :) - unlike last night at the Surrey relays when I thought I was going to drop dead at the end!

    It's a pretty course Slippery, some on roads through Claygate and some on countryside footpaths - there's quite an uphill section which is narrow and difficult to overtake. Starts on the village green. Might be a bit muddy in places after this rain.
